Performance tuning and best practices in a Knative based, large-scale serverless platform with Istio
5s) Knative service provisionings with route ready time <= 30s. Type Info K8s Cluster Capacity 12 nodes in 3 zones, 16 vCPU * 64 Gi MEM Knative Version Knative 0.16, 0.17, 0.18 Istio Version 1.5, 1.6 istio-validation container by modifying the injection template. Mitigations: o When adding new worker node, make sure daemonset pod of istio CNI plugin is up and running before knative pods scheduling0 码力 | 23 页 | 2.51 MB | 1 年前3Apache Cassandra™ 10 Documentation February 16, 2012
Cassandra Architecture 8 About Internode Communications (Gossip) 8 About Cluster Membership and Seed Nodes 9 About Failure Detection and Recovery 9 About Data Partitioning in Cassandra 10 About Partitioning Node Repair 95 Adding Capacity to an Existing Cluster 95 Calculating Tokens For the New Nodes 96 Adding Nodes to a Cluster 96 Changing the Replication Factor 97 Replacing a Dead Node 97 Backing Up fast 125 Nodes seem to freeze after some period of time 126 Nodes are dying with OOM errors 126 Nodetool or JMX Connections Failing on Remote Nodes 126 View of ring differs between some nodes 126 Java0 码力 | 141 页 | 2.52 MB | 1 年前3Django CMS 3.11.10 Documentation
toolbar is built. In it, we’re using get_or_create_menu() to add a Polls item to the toolbar. Add nodes to the Polls menu So far, the Polls menu is empty. We can extend populate() to add some items. get_or_create_menu system to add our own nodes to that navigation menu. Create the navigation menu We create the menu using a CMSAttachMenu sub-class, and use the get_nodes() method to add the nodes. For this we need a file the menu a name this is required. def get_nodes(self, request): """ This method is used to build the menu tree. """ nodes = [] for poll in Poll.objects.all():0 码力 | 493 页 | 1.44 MB | 6 月前0.03Ozone meetup Nov 10, 2022 Ozone User Group Summit
workloads Does it support S3 API and Modern Architecture ? Can it Scale To 100’s PB, 1000’s of nodes and billions of objects Scale API Compatibility Performance / 51 6 Confidential—Restricted … AND consistent and provides the benefits of traditional HDFS and S3 Object Store Scale to 1000’s of nodes with dense storage configurations Reduce cost per TB using commodity hardware 16 © 2022 Cloudera also be used to support writable Snapshots ● RATIS driven for consistency across all OM HA nodes ○ OM nodes issue the checkpoint creation at exactly the same point 42 © 2022 Cloudera, Inc. All rights0 码力 | 78 页 | 6.87 MB | 1 年前3DBeaver Lite User Guide v24.2.ea
It stands out for its large-scale capabilities, designed to manage extensive data across numerous nodes while maintaining high availability and global consistency. In Google Spanner, the metadata types is its synchronization mechanism for nodes. It uses atomic clocks and GPS receivers to power its TrueTime system, ensuring precise synchronization across all nodes. This advanced timekeeping infrastructure procedures. A dots sign next (...) to the node`s name indicates that a filter is applied to its sub-nodes: There are several ways in which you can filter objects. One of the ways is to filter objects by0 码力 | 1010 页 | 79.48 MB | 1 年前3DBeaver Ultimate User Guide v24.2.ea
It stands out for its large-scale capabilities, designed to manage extensive data across numerous nodes while maintaining high availability and global consistency. In Google Spanner, the metadata types is its synchronization mechanism for nodes. It uses atomic clocks and GPS receivers to power its TrueTime system, ensuring precise synchronization across all nodes. This advanced timekeeping infrastructure procedures. A dots sign next (...) to the node`s name indicates that a filter is applied to its sub-nodes: There are several ways in which you can filter objects. One of the ways is to filter objects by0 码力 | 1171 页 | 94.65 MB | 1 年前3DBeaver User Guide v24.2.ea
It stands out for its large-scale capabilities, designed to manage extensive data across numerous nodes while maintaining high availability and global consistency. In Google Spanner, the metadata types is its synchronization mechanism for nodes. It uses atomic clocks and GPS receivers to power its TrueTime system, ensuring precise synchronization across all nodes. This advanced timekeeping infrastructure procedures. A dots sign next (...) to the node`s name indicates that a filter is applied to its sub-nodes: There are several ways in which you can filter objects. One of the ways is to filter objects by0 码力 | 1171 页 | 94.79 MB | 1 年前3Istio at Scale: How eBay is building a massive Multitenant Service Mesh using Istio
Application Deployment: Cloud Layout ● Multiple K8s Clusters in an AZ ○ Each K8s cluster ~ 200 - 5,000 nodes ○ Upto 100,000 Pods in a cluster ○ 10,000+ K8s services - including prod, pre-prod, staging, etc0 码力 | 22 页 | 505.96 KB | 1 年前3Is Your Virtual Machine Really Ready-to-go with Istio?
Leverage eBPF ● Target Pod/VMs on the same node ● Use case: edge computing ○ Limited number of nodes ○ More traffic across Pod/VMs on the same node #IstioCon QUIC ● A new transport protocol ●0 码力 | 50 页 | 2.19 MB | 1 年前3CppCon2021 Concurrency TS2
Not in TS2. Folly support for linked structures with immutable links (e.g., queues). Can reclaim nodes of arbitrary depth in one check of hazard pointers. • Hazard pointers arrays optimizations • Not in0 码力 | 58 页 | 1.62 MB | 5 月前0.03
共 10 条
- 1